"Restores and overfills your Stamina Wheel. A regional dish made by steaming near-ripened fruits in the leaves of fragrant plants."

— In-Game Description

Enduring Steamed Fruit is a piece of food in Breath of the Wild and Tears of the Kingdom. and a variant of Steamed Fruit. It can be cooked over a Cooking Pot, and requires specific ingredients to make, listed below.

With the addition of an Endura Carrot to any type of fruit, such as an Apple, it will restore some hearts, but also give Link some additional Temporary Stamina.
